NAVAIR orders additional E-2D Hawkeye planes from Northrop Grumman

The U.S. Naval Air Systems Command (NAVAIR) has signaled its intent to award a significant sole-source, fixed-price contract to Northrop Grumman Systems Corp. (NGSC) for the procurement of four E-2D Advanced Hawkeye aircraft. The move underscores the highly specialized nature of defense procurement and highlights Northrop Grumman’s unique position as the sole developer and manufacturer of this critical airborne early warning platform.

Northrop Grumman is poised to deliver not only the four advanced aircraft but also provide an extensive range of associated support services from its facility in Melbourne, Fla. The company will provide comprehensive program management, systems engineering, non-recurring engineering, production engineering support, production management, quality assurance, integrated logistics support, and various configuration and software support activities. The contract will also cover the provision of technical, administrative, and financial data crucial for the ongoing lifecycle support of these sophisticated assets.

NGSC is the exclusive designer, developer, and manufacturer of the E-2D Advanced Hawkeye weapon system. Northrop Grumman is the "only source with the requisite knowledge, experience, and technical data required to successfully manufacture the aircraft without causing unacceptable delays in meeting the Navy’s operational requirements,” the Navy said in contract documents.

The E-2D Advanced Hawkeye plays a vital role in providing airborne command and control for the U.S. Navy, offering critical intelligence, surveillance, and reconnaissance capabilities essential for fleet operations worldwide.
